harper asked 20 people living in eastbury and 20 people living in grand valley how many televisions are in their households. the table shows the median and interquartile range for these samples. if the samples are representative, what does this data suggest about the number of televisions in eastbury households and grand valley households? complete the paragraph. the number of televisions per household in eastbury is variability for eastbury households than there is for grand valley households. also, there is

Explanation:

Step1: Analyze median values

The median number of televisions per household in Eastbury is 3 and in Grand Valley is 5. This indicates that, on average, a household in Grand Valley has more televisions than a household in Eastbury.

Step2: Analyze inter - quartile range

The inter - quartile range for Eastbury is 2 and for Grand Valley is 4. A larger inter - quartile range for Grand Valley implies more variability in the number of televisions per household in Grand Valley compared to Eastbury.

Answer:

The median number of televisions per household is higher in Grand Valley than in Eastbury. Also, there is more variability for Grand Valley households.
